slitex
?>

1)Переведите число из десятичной системы счисления в двоичную и выполните проверку 233внизу10___2 2)Переведите число 870внизу10 в восьмеричную систему счисления и выполните проверку. 3)Переведите число 287внизу10 в шестнадцатеричную систему счисления и выполните проверку

Информатика

Ответы

drevile57

1) 233₁₀ = 11101001₂

2) 870₁₀ = 1546₈

3) 287₁₀ = 11F₁₆

Объяснение:

1)

233 / 2 = 116 + остаток 1

116 / 2 = 58 + остаток 0

58 / 2 = 29 + остаток 0

29 / 2 = 14 + остаток 1

14 / 2 = 17 + остаток 0

7 / 2 = 3 + остаток 1

3 / 2 = 1 + остаток 1

1 / 2 = 0 + остаток 1

записываем остатки снизу вверх

233₁₀ = 11101001₂

11101001₂ = 1 * 2⁷ + 1 * 2⁶ + 1 * 2⁵ + 0 * 2⁴ + 1 * 2³ + 0 * 2² + 0 * ¹2 + 1 * 2⁰ = 1 * 128 + 1 * 64 + 1 * 32 + 0 * 16 + 1 * 8 + 0 * 4 + 0 * 2 + 1 * 1 = 128 + 64 + 32 + 8 + 1 = 233₁₀

2)

870 / 8 = 108 + остаток 6

108 / 8 = 13 + остаток 4

13 / 8 = 1 + остаток 5

1 / 8 = 0 + остаток 1

записываем остатки снизу вверх

870₁₀ = 1546₈

1546₈ = 1 * 8³ + 5 * 8² + 4 * 8¹ + 6 * 8⁰ = 1 * 512 + 5 * 64 + 4 * 8 + 6 * 1 = 512 +320 + 32 + 6 = 870₁₀

3)

287 / 16 = 17 + остаток 15

17 / 16 = 1 + остаток 1

1 / 16 = 0 + остаток 1

записываем остатки снизу вверх

287₁₀ = 11F₁₆

11F₁₆ = 1 * 16² + 1 * 16¹ + F * 16⁰ = 1 * 256 + 1 * 16 + 15 * 1 = 256 + 16 + 15 = 287₁₀

В качестве цифр шестнадцатеричной системы счисления обычно используются цифры от 0 до 9 и латинские буквы от A до F.

A₁₆ = 10₁₀   B₁₆ = 11₁₀   C₁₆ = 12₁₀   D₁₆ = 13₁₀   E₁₆ = 14₁₀   F₁₆ = 15₁₀  

Юлия-Ольга1313
Прежде всего хотелось бы отметить,что один Кбайт = 2^13 бит  или 8192 бит;
                                                                      1 байте - 8 бит;
                                                                       1кбайте - 1024 байта.
                                                                       
1).  Два варианта решения : 
 А ). Переведем объем сообщения из кбайт в биты: 2.5 * 2^13 = 20480.
     Теперь найдем время:  20480/2560 = 8 (мин)
      Как посчитать без калькулятора: 
              - Сначало представим число 2560 ,как 256 * 10.
              - дальше представим число 256,как 2^8 ,а число 10 - 2 * 5.
  Получится такой пример :  2.5*2^13/2^8*2*5  , дальше сокращаем наши двойки со степенями, получится 2.5*2^4/5 , тоесть зная свойства степеней : a^n/a^m= a^n-m  , получается  2^13/2^9=2^13-9. Думаю тут все понятно... ну в итоге 2.5*2^4/5 =8 (мин).
      б).  Переведем скорость передачи 2560 из бит в байты : 2560бит/8 = 320 байт,а объем сообщения 2.5 из кбайт в байты : 2.5кбайт * 1024 = 2560 байт.
 Ну дальше всё просто :  2560/320=8 (мин).
 3 ). Объем сообщения переводим из Кбайт в  биты тоесть: 225*2^13/14400=128.
А вторую задачу тебе правильно решили.
gsktae7
// PascalABC.NET 3.3, сборка 1633 от 10.02.2018
// Внимание! Если программа не работает, обновите версию!

№1

begin
  var x:=ReadReal('x=');
  var y:=Sqr((1-x*x+5*Sqr(x*x)));
  Writeln('y=',y)
end.

Пример
x= 4.12
y=2029704.2032886

2a.
 
begin
  var x:=ReadReal('x=');
  var t1:=x*x; // x^2
  var t2:=t1*t1; // x^4
  t2:=t2*t2; // x^8
  t1:=t2*t1; // x^10
  Writeln('x^10=',t1)
end.

2b.

begin
  var x:=ReadReal('x=');
  var t:=x*x; // x^2
  t:=t*t; // x^4
  t:=t*t; // x^8
  t:=t*t; // x^16
  t:=t/x; // x^15
  Writeln('x^15=',t)
end.

Ответить на вопрос

Поделитесь своими знаниями, ответьте на вопрос:

1)Переведите число из десятичной системы счисления в двоичную и выполните проверку 233внизу10___2 2)Переведите число 870внизу10 в восьмеричную систему счисления и выполните проверку. 3)Переведите число 287внизу10 в шестнадцатеричную систему счисления и выполните проверку
Ваше имя (никнейм)*
Email*
Комментарий*

Популярные вопросы в разделе

Акоповна
Nastyakarysheva8750
Vladimirovna1997
artemiusst
elenakarpova709
Shamil
sgritsaev
Aivazyan
Макаров1887
Astrians
sbn07373
ЕвгенияСергеевна
Kati2005
maximpr6
cvetprint